The Rise and Impact of Mohamed Salah in Football

Introduction

Mohamed Salah, the Egyptian forward who plays for Liverpool FC, is one of the most recognised figures in contemporary football. His remarkable skills, goal-scoring abilities, and dedication to the sport have solidified his status as a premier player in both the English Premier League (EPL) and on the global stage. The significance of Salah extends beyond the pitch, as he represents hope and inspiration for many, especially in his home country of Egypt. With over 150 goals in the Premier League and numerous accolades, Salah’s influence on the sport is undoubted.

Impact on the Team and Community

Beyond individual accolades, Salah’s influence stretches into his team’s dynamics. His ability to combine speed, agility, and technical skill has transformed Liverpool into one of the most formidable teams in Europe. Moreover, Salah’s commitment to charity work in Egypt, including initiatives focused on education and health, exemplifies his role as a role model. He has also been instrumental in inspiring younger generations of footballers in Africa, where he is celebrated as a national hero.
